My Story: Embracing Emotional Intelligence and Yoga on a Journey of Healing and Empowerment

This is my story of personal growth and the incredible power of Yoga and emotional intelligence that changed my life. It is a story that begins with feelings of disconnection and inadequacy, but ultimately leads to a profound sense of wholeness and purpose. My hope is that by sharing my experiences, I can inspire and support others on their own journey towards embracing Yoga and self awareness to live their best lives.


As a playful and creative child growing up in a high-achieving, academically focused family, I always felt like I didn't quite fit in. I carried a deep sense of disconnection, constantly searching for my place in the world. In my twenties, I sought solace in substances and immersed myself in the vibrant Rave Era, desperately trying to fill the void within me. However, everything changed in my thirties when I stumbled upon a book called "Emotional Intelligence" by Daniel Goleman.


The realisation that intelligence extended beyond academics to include emotional intelligence was a revelation. I began to understand that emotional intelligence was a powerful tool for personal growth and overall well-being. It sparked a desire within me to break free from unhealthy relationships and prioritise my emotional well-being, but as I moved from one unhealthy relationship to another I soon realised that I lacked the necessary skills to do so, this was because I was emotionally illiterate the starting point for Emotional Intelligence.


Life took me on a different path when I became a Paramedic at the age of thirty. While I loved my job, I didn't fully grasp how exposure to high level trauma could impact emotional well-being. Eventually I found myself on the verge of burnout. It was during this challenging time that I started a journey of self-reflection and reevaluation.


When I reached the age of 40, I discovered Yoga, a revelation that came after years of working irregular shifts and sporadic exercise routines. I began exploring the full range of movement my body was capable of, I initially felt discomfort, but soon enough, I found solace and joy in my practice. Yoga became a sanctuary, a sacred space where I could reconnect with my body and emotions, breaking free from the stagnation of feeling "stuck". Through various yoga trainings and practices, I delved deeper into its philosophy and realised the profound connection between yoga and emotional intelligence. Deepening my exploration and discovering the Eight Limbs of Yoga, I saw how they aligned with cultivating emotional balance and overall well-being.


Life surely has a way of testing us. When I unexpectedly lost my Dad, my world fell apart. Grief resurrected old wounds, intensifying my need for healing. Seeking support, I was drawn to talk therapy, and this led to a year-long journey of unforgettable therapy sessions. Slowly but surely, I began to process my grief, explore my emotions, set boundaries, reparent myself, and emerge as a stronger version of myself than I had ever been.


Yoga played an integral role in my healing journey, enabling me to deepen my mind-body connection, discern my emotions, identify my needs, uncover my body's signals, and nurture myself physically through movement. This added an entirely new dimension to my yoga practice.


Through my personal healing journey, I discovered the power that emerges from the combination of emotional intelligence and yoga. By integrating my knowledge of yoga with the insights gained from talk therapy, my life has become significantly more balanced, emotionally regulated, and infused with happiness amidst life's challenges.
